Setting new standards in trace moisture measurement
Jun 23 2020
MBW has introduced the SLX dew point mirror hygrometer for trace measurement of water vapour in gases to 1 ppbv which corresponds to a frost point of -112 °C or -116 °C dew point.
A completely new and unique design, the SLX dew point measuring head is submersed into a temperature bath for precise thermal control. The main benefit of this new approach is lower measurement and calibration uncertainty in the trace and ultra-trace moisture/humidity range. This is achieved by minimising thermal gradients in the measurement system, including pre-cooling the sample gas to reduce thermal flux at the mirror surface.
Using the measurement of temperature and pressure, condensation hygrometers provide metrological traceability to SI units and are used as transfer standards in moisture analyser production and laboratory calibration systems. In combination with primary realisation humidity generation systems, the MBX SLX will support improved performance and lower uncertainty in trace moisture and humidity measurement.
